THE COMPREHENSIVE OVERVIEW TO INTERNET SERVICES: A COMPREHENSIVE INTRODUCTION

The Comprehensive Overview To Internet Services: A Comprehensive Introduction

The Comprehensive Overview To Internet Services: A Comprehensive Introduction

Blog Article

Write-Up Created By-Riley Sehested

Discover the ultimate Web Providers Handbook for all your requirements. Explore communication methods, core ideas of SOAP and remainder, and finest practices for smooth implementation. Uncover the tricks to mastering internet solutions, from comprehending the fundamentals to executing scalable architecture. Master the art of designing safe systems and optimizing for future growth. Unlock the power of internet solutions within your reaches.

Review of Web Solutions



If you have actually ever questioned what web services are and exactly how they function, this review is the ideal place to start. Internet solutions are a method for different applications to communicate with each other online. They permit seamless integration of systems, making it less complicated to share data and performances.

Among the crucial elements of internet solutions is their use conventional protocols like HTTP and XML to assist in interaction. This standardization makes sure that different systems can recognize and interact with each other properly. Web solutions can be classified into two primary types: SOAP (Simple Things Gain Access To Protocol) and Remainder (Representational State Transfer).

web design and web development is a method that utilizes XML for message exchange, while remainder depends on standard HTTP methods like GET, POST, PUT, and remove. visit my home page have their toughness and are made use of in different scenarios based on requirements.

Secret Concepts and Technologies



Checking out the foundational concepts and innovations of internet services is essential for understanding their functionality and application in contemporary systems. When diving into the crucial ideas and innovations of internet services, you unlock to a globe of interconnected opportunities. Below are some essential elements to comprehend:

- ** SOAP (Simple Item Access Procedure) **: This procedure specifies the structure of messages exchanged between web services.
- ** WSDL (Internet Services Description Language) **: WSDL is used to explain the capabilities used by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ural design that utilizes conventional HTTP techniques for communication in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ical duty in data exchange between web solutions due to its adaptability and readability.

Recognizing these core principles and innovations will lay a solid foundation for your trip right into the realm of web solutions.

Best Practices for Application



To ensure successful application of web services, focus on adherence to finest methods. Begin by extensively recording your web solution APIs, including clear descriptions of endpoints, specifications, and expected reactions. Regular naming conventions and versioning of APIs are essential for maintainability. When creating your web services, comply with the principles of REST to produce a scalable and flexible architecture. Carry out correct authentication and permission systems to protect your services, such as OAuth or API secrets.

Checking is vital in guaranteeing the reliability of your internet services. Create detailed test cases that cover various circumstances, including favorable and adverse testing. Continual integration and automated testing can help catch concerns early in the advancement procedure. Screen your internet services in real-time to recognize performance bottlenecks and potential failures. Logging and error handling are necessary for identifying problems and repairing problems successfully.


Finally, consider the scalability of your internet services by designing for future growth. Execute caching mechanisms and lots balancing to take care of increased website traffic. Routinely testimonial and optimize your code for performance. By following these finest practices, you can improve the execution of web solutions and guarantee their success.

Verdict

Congratulations! You've simply unlocked the secret to grasping internet services. By comprehending the essential principles and technologies, and implementing finest techniques, you're well on your method to coming to be an internet services professional.

Maintain checking out and try out what you have actually discovered to proceed expanding your expertise and abilities in this interesting area.

The world of web services is now within your reaches, prepared for you to discover and conquer. Enjoy the trip!